Al Ittihad vs Al Fateh prediction

To begin the defence of their Saudi Pro League title, Al Ittihad dispatched of Al Okhdood by five goals to two a couple of weeks ago, prior to the September international break. An own goal, a Steven Bergwijn strike and a hat-trick from Karim Benzema gave Laurent Blanc’s side lift off away from home.

Al Fateh, in contrast, began the Saudi Arabian top-flight season with a 2-1 defeat at home to an Al Fayha side that they managed to produce something of a ‘great escape’ away from relegation with last season. They both had men sent off in the first-half and it was a closely fought encounter that Al Fateh came out of on the wrong side.

Al Fateh are a very poor side and were perhaps fortunate to climb away from the bottom three last season, so an Al Ittihad victory would be to be expected in Jeddah this week.
